Ben Beach is a senior attorney with Earthjustice’s Right To Zero Hub, working to advance the Right To Zero campaign in cities and states across the country. He develops model policies to bring about electrification in the transportation, buildings and industrial sectors.
Ben brings over two decades of experience as legal counsel to community-based campaigns for environmental, economic and racial justice. He has supported successful efforts to establish transformative policies and agreements in waste and recycling, warehousing and logistics, economic development, construction, and housing.
Prior to joining Earthjustice, Ben served as Legal Director for PowerSwitch Action, a national network of local organizing groups — and before that, as a Staff Attorney at Legal Aid Foundation of Los Angeles, where he focused on community economic development
Ben received his J.D. from New York University School of Law, where he was a Root-Tilden-Kern Public Interest Law Scholar. After law school, Ben served as a law clerk to a U.S. District Court judge in the Eastern District of Pennsylvania. He is a graduate of Bowdoin College.
Ben has published articles and reports on state preemption, local organizing strategies, community benefits agreements, community economic development, inclusionary housing, and green construction jobs. He has taught community economic development law at UCLA School of Law.
He is admitted to practice law in California.
